Lansdale has a cost of living close to the national average, offering a balanced mix of expenses and amenities. With a cost index of 101 (where 100 equals the national median), Lansdale residents can expect to pay median rent of $1,390/month while earning a median household income of $86,460/year.
The median home value in Lansdale, PA is $319,000, with typical monthly owner costs around $1,494 including mortgage, insurance, and taxes. The median rent-to-income ratio of 19.3% means housing is relatively affordable here — well below the 30% threshold that HUD considers cost-burdened.
Pennsylvania has a moderate income tax rate of 3.07%. Combined with a 6.0% sales tax rate and 1.49% effective property tax rate, the overall tax environment is a factor in the total cost of living in Lansdale.
